Does polished concrete need to be sealed?

Polished concrete is concrete that has been gradually ground down to a certain degree of shine and smoothness. Heavy-duty machines are used for the process. Concrete polishing provides an attractive flooring option. It is recommended for industrial, commercial, and residential floors.

The contractors can polish concrete through dry or wet methods or combine both. Wet polishing utilizes water. But dry polishing requires machines equipped with systems to contain dust. So they start with dry polishing when combining the two and conclude with wet polishing. Other flooring options cannot match these floors’ durability, sustainability, and performance.

Explain Does It Need to Be Sealed

Polishing concrete creates a lustrous surface that is vulnerable to water stains. So, experts find it necessary to seal the polished concrete to prevent water from leaving some marks on the floor. The sealing process is carried out by the concrete contractors in Richmond, TX.

Concrete sealing involves using epoxy, acrylic, or urethane protective liquid coatings. The materials are spread over resurfaced concrete floors. These create a film over the entire surface that keeps off stains and chemicals. In addition, the process gives floors a glossy finish. Sealants with anti-grip additives increase traction on polished concrete for enhanced safety.

Explain the Uses of Polished Concrete

Polished concrete creates glossy, beautiful, durable, smooth, and high luster floors. Different types of polished concrete: cream, aggregate, and salt and pepper provide variety. Therefore concrete floor polishing offers a competitive advantage over other floor coverings. It is thus used:

  • In warehouses as the floors can withstand heavy industrial equipment.
  • In retail stores, they can handle heavy foot traffic.
  • In hotels and restaurants as the floors are easy to clean and do not trap unsanitary things
    For auto showrooms floors for a sleek appearance that makes them ideal for showcasing different cars
  • In-office buildings to improve lighting conditions in offices that do not receive enough natural light.
  • In private residence to provide a modern look
  • In hospitals since they are smooth for pushing wheelchairs or beds across. the floors are also resistant to chemical spills and easy to clean
  • In salons, they are easily designed to project a sleek and stylish image.

The Benefits of Polished Concrete Flooring

  • Cost Savings

Polished concrete flooring is cost-effective. No other floor covering materials are needed for the finished floor surface. The maintenance costs are much lower compared to traditional floor covering materials. These floors eliminate the need for waxing, steaming, cleaning, and other expenses.

  • Durability

These floors are not vulnerable to damage and therefore last for a long time. Concrete polishing makes floors resistant to scratching or breaking easily. they are consequently used for floor spaces with heavy traffic and equipment. In addition, the glossy surface is resistant to chemical and oil spills.

  • Variety

Polished concrete floors are available in different colors and designs. Stains, dyes, stenciled graphics, or decorative engraving can be used to design them. The experts choose the sheen level suitable for any aesthetic and maintenance requirements. Therefore, they are perfect for use in various floor spaces.

  • Low Maintenance

Polished floors require little maintenance to keep their awesome shine. Their surfaces are tightly compacted to minimize stains development. As a result, the floors do not need waxing, or aggressive scrubbing, to maintain their shine. Damp mopping keeps the floor free from debris and dust that can irritate its smooth surface.

  • High Light Reflectivity

These floors are highly reflective. So, they save energy by reducing the need for artificial lighting. This makes them ideal for facilities that require projecting a clean, bright professional image. These facilities include hotels, restaurants, hospitals, and office buildings.

  • Environment Friendly

The floor surfaces are harmless to the environment. Unlike other flooring options, they do not require hazardous cleaners, coatings, or adhesives. These floors even qualify for LEED certification.
